Abstract
The present study focuses on the implementation of didactic resources in the area of mathematics for the teaching and learning of the fraction with sixth grade children of the San Juan de Ilumán Community Educational Unit, incorporating knowledge and know-how of the community itself such as: weaving. This research was born from the observation made during the pre-professional practices of the 8th cycle of the Intercultural Bilingual Education career of the National University of Education, where it was evidenced the lack of knowledge in the subject of mathematics, particularly in the subject of fractions, a situation derived from the Covid-19 pandemic. The main objective was to implement didactic resources as a strategy for the teaching and learning of fractions, revitalizing the knowledge and skills of the community adapted in a didactic resource, called pedagogical booklet. The research adopts a qualitative approach and the method of participatory action research, using tools such as participant observation, field diaries and interviews for data collection with the participation of 6th grade students, graduate A.P. and the knowledge and skills of textile traders, merchants and people from the San Juan de Ilumán community. The main results indicate a significant improvement in the teaching process of the fractional term adapted to the context, demonstrating the effectiveness of this pedagogical approach in the development of knowledge and skills of children and with it the importance of implementing resources adapted to their environment.
